Access the industry

Dressing for an Interview

Whether you work for a corporate or work in a creative field? Accessing the industry you work in is very important. As for the creatives, they are allowed to show their creativity in the way they dress. Which means it won’t be a big deal if they don’t get dressed in a complete formal attire. On the other hand, the corporate industry tends to have a mover serious and formal approach. So the first thing is to access the industry.

Going semi-formal is never a bad idea

Dressing for an Interview

Be different, be unique is the key. You are not the only one going applying for that post in the corporate. There are many others like you, dressed like you, some of them even got the same qualifications and are equally skilled as you. In this case, you have to find a way to be different. Maybe dark, slim-fit jeans paired with a plain t-shirt and a blazer would do the job.

A neat hairstyle and minimum makeup is what most forget

Dressing for an Interview

Especially for females, try to go with a neat hairdo that won’t get ruined by the time you reach the venue. Go with something simple a well-combed ponytail or a bun is what you should go for (only for females). While for men they have to pay extra attention to their beard. As the trend is going wild just like your beard. It’ll be a good idea if you don’t go with a hippy bead. Trim it make it look decent.
